Output 5249f8af5d8118ba115c81a4d856f8fad54a4fc9c629d5229836ea41e285f03a:5

value
1578780
script pubkey
OP_0 OP_PUSHBYTES_20 a8d50243b74b878324faf56e1a4cc59111266a22
address
bc1q4r2sysahfwrcxf8674hp5nx9jygjv63ztq4de5
transaction
5249f8af5d8118ba115c81a4d856f8fad54a4fc9c629d5229836ea41e285f03a
confirmations
151848
spent
true